## Deployment: Cold Storage Archiving

Quick notes before Friday's sync. The Frostbin archiver sweeps any bucket untouched for 90 days and compacts it into glacier-tier storage. Don't run it against staging — it'll happily archive test fixtures and ruin someone's afternoon. Deploys go through the usual pipeline; just bump the chart version first. The archiver reads its settings from the values below.

config for fajep-bawig:
[wenox]
host = wenox.lumicforge.internal
user = wenox_svc
database = wenox_prod

## Authentication

Heads up, new folks: LiftLab (our elevator-dispatch simulator) gates the scenario API behind bearer auth. Anonymous runs work fine for the demo building, but anything touching shared scenarios — the Harrowgate tower set, rush-hour profiles, multi-bank dispatch — needs credentials. Tokens are short-lived, so don't commit them anywhere.

For local dev against the shared sandbox, use the token below.

login token, yajeg-fawif: eyJhbGciOiJIUzI1NiIsInR5cCI6IkpXVCJ9.eyJzdWIiOiIEdPQYnZXaZIn0.HSRTnYZBx0Qc

Quick heads-up on Pinwheel UI versioning: we cut a minor release every sprint, and anything touching component props needs a changeset file in the PR. No changeset, no merge — the bot will nag you. Majors are rare and go through the design council first. The full policy, with examples of what counts as breaking, lives on the internal page below.

wiki page, bahip-yahip: https://grafana.qirvanlabs.corp/browse/display/projects/cc3a1b9dbfc9

### Step 4: Encoding detection for uploads

Quick one for the sync: Tidepool's new upload path now sniffs encodings before parsing, so the old UTF-8 assumption is gone. The detector falls back to the legacy Marlowe tables for anything ambiguous, which needs a license check against the Marlowe service on boot. Set DETECTOR_MODE=strict in the env file so garbage files get rejected instead of mangled. The license check reads its credential from the line that follows.

vault entry, tawif-tawip: ARCHIVE_KEY3=3dc